eMachine System Engineer

Jaguar Land Rover

eMachine System Engineer

£60000

Jaguar Land Rover, Whitley Bay, North Tyneside

  • Full time
  • Permanent
  • Remote working

Posted 1 week ago, 19 May | Get your application in now before you miss out!

Closing date: Closing date not specified

job Ref: eee05a21fdbb4452a98188b0660f2246

Full Job Description

The eMachine System Lead Engineer will lead the definition, integration and delivery of the eMachine into the EDU system used in the next generation of in house manufactured Electric Drive Units. Also, it will lead the functional integration of the different components of the eMachine.,

  • Assist and contribute to the generation of targets and verification methods that are driven by Customer, Function Requirements and Failure Modes and Effects Analysis.

  • Contribute to the delivery of the area onto all programmes, in line with the Systems Engineering discipline outlined by Product Creation Systems.

  • Provide technical support and assistance across the eMachine team on topics relating to the integration and harmonisation of multiple interconnected components including issue resolution and objective data analysis.

  • Work with Technical Specialists and Advanced Engineering on Attribute and Function Forward Strategies, including new Function Definition and Failure Mode Avoidance.

  • Undertake any other work as directed by their line manager in connection with their job as may be requested.

    In order to be considered for this position the successful candidate needs good verbal and written communications, analytical and problem-solving skills and track record as an effective team player with strong interpersonal skills., Good relevant experience of working in a Systems Engineering environment - ideally within the Automotive Sector.

  • Expertise in eMachines, specially their thermal and electromagnetic behaviour.

  • Working knowledge on inverters and Electric Drive Units & Requirements Management.

  • Experience of system definition, system architecture development, requirements specification, design/performance modelling, systems integration, system assessment and acceptance.

    Bring all this to the home of premium innovation, and you'll find the opportunities to further your career with a world-class team, a discounted car purchase and lease scheme for you and your family, membership of a competitive pension plan and performance related bonus scheme. All this and more makes JLR the perfect place to continue your journey.


  • This role may offer the opportunity for hybrid working where you can split your time between working from home and in the office. At JLR, hybrid working is a voluntary, non-contractual arrangement providing employees with more choice and flexibility around how, when and where they work, if suitable for their role. Further details can be discussed with the Hiring Manager at interview stage.

    JLR is committed to equal opportunity for all.